A study of the optical limiting properties of acid red 92 doped PMMA film using a 532 nm diode-pumped Nd:YAG laser

Abstract

Nonlinear optical properties of acid red 92 doped PMMA film have been investigated. The measurements were performed using CW laser at 532 nm wavelength by employing Z-scan technique. The nonlinear refractive index is found to be of the order of 10−9 cm2/W. Moreover, a variation of nonlinear refractive index with doping concentration is observed. Significant optical multiple diffraction rings of the sample under CW illumination at 4 mM, 8 mM and 12 mM doping concentrations were observed. The optical power limiting behavior of acid red 92 doped PMMA film was also investigated. The sample with 12 mM concentration has the best limiting effect among the other two concentrations.
